An enchanting Stephen Schwartz classic that first thrilled theatergoers some 40 years ago, Pippin retells the unforgettable story of a young prince on a perilous journey to search for the elusive meaning of his life. Along the way, he meets a mysterious performance troupe and its enigmatic Leading Player. Overflowing with breathtaking acrobatics and high-energy circus choreography by Les 7 Doigts de la Main, Pippin is the electrifying and high-flying extravaganza that is sure to treat the theatergoers to unforgettably captivating nights at the Orpheum Theater.

Creative
Book – Roger O. Hirson
Music and Lyrics – Stephen Schwartz
Director – Diane Paulus
Choreography – Chet Walker
Circus Creation – Gypsy Snider
Scenic Design – Scott Pask
Costume Design – Dominique Lemieux
